Unreal Engine vs Unity: which is right for you?

Unreal Engine vs Unity is a battle of two of the best game engines – and certainly the most popular. Together, Epic Games’ Unreal Engine and Unity Technologies’ self-named platform were responsible for 79% of the games released on Steam in 2024 and 57% of units sold (the difference between the figures is because of the number of big-selling AAA studios who still use their own engines).

Unity is still the most popular of the two in terms of use, accounting for just over half of all games on Steams, but Unreal Engine has overtaken it in terms of sales. That’s indicative of a preference for Epic’s platform among bigger-selling games, often with the photorealistic 3D graphics that Unreal Engine 5 is known for.
